Comparison review

The Galaxy Tab 3 10.1-inch has a general score of 65.9, which is a bit better than the Motorola Droid XYBoard 8.2's overall score of 62.6. Even though Galaxy Tab 3 10.1-inch is way heavier than the Motorola Droid XYBoard 8.2, it's thinner and newer. These tablets work with Android OS (operating system), but Galaxy Tab 3 10.1-inch has 4.2 version while Motorola Droid XYBoard 8.2 has Android 4.0.

The Motorola Droid XYBoard 8.2 has a much better screen than Galaxy Tab 3 10.1-inch, because although it has a little bit smaller display, and they both have the same exact 800 x 1280 resolution, the Motorola Droid XYBoard 8.2 also counts with a little better amount of pixels in each inch of screen.

Galaxy Tab 3 10.1-inch has a much bigger storage capacity for games and applications than Motorola Droid XYBoard 8.2, and although they both have the same 32 GB internal memory capacity, the Galaxy Tab 3 10.1-inch also has an external memory slot that holds up to 64 GB. Motorola Droid XYBoard 8.2 has a little better performance than Galaxy Tab 3 10.1-inch, and although they both have 1 GB of RAM memory and the same number of cores, the Motorola Droid XYBoard 8.2 also has an additional graphics co-processor.

Motorola Droid XYBoard 8.2 counts with just a bit better camera than Galaxy Tab 3 10.1-inch, and although they both have the same 30 frames per second video frame rates and the same video resolution, the Motorola Droid XYBoard 8.2 also has a camera in the back with way more mega pixels. The Galaxy Tab 3 10.1-inch has a really longer battery duration than Motorola Droid XYBoard 8.2, because it has 6800mAh of battery capacity against 3960mAh.

The Samsung Galaxy Tab 3 10.1-inch costs a bit more money than the Motorola Droid XYBoard 8.2, but it's still a convenient choice, because you can get a much better tablet for that extra money.
